This is a joint Ceyana & Bow Waters Canoe Club long weekend of camping at the Canoe Meadows Group Campsite in Kananaskis, and daytrip paddling on local lakes, rivers and the whitewater race course on the Kananaskis River if you possess the skills!

Due to the high cost of renting this group campsite, you are required to pay for the full weekend cost (for Fri/Sat/Sun nights) no matter how many nights you plan to stay. The camping rate quoted is per camping unit (1 camping unit is 1 vehicle with 1 tent (1, 6-person tent or 2,2-person tents) OR 1 RV, with max 6 people per camping unit as per AWA rules. No refunds are issued if YOU cancel after July 20th.

Local lake daytrips - Upper and Lower Kananaskis Lake and Barrier Lake.

Ceyana may offer local river daytrips up to Class II - the Middle Bow River to Banff Class I+, Lower Ghost Dam to Cochrane Paddlers Class II, Lower Kanananskis River downstream of Canoe Meadows Class II. ***Pending availability of leaders.

BWCC may offer river daytrips up to Class II+ and possibly on the Kan Race Course Class III. ***Pending availability of leaders.
